Washington plane crash: Authorities recover flight recorders
![]() 1491 Friday, 31 January, 2025, 09:50 The black boxes for a commercial flight that crashed into a military helicopter in Washington DC have been located, as questions mount about staffing and other close calls at the airport where the plane was landing. Officials are still investigating the cause of the incident that killed all 67 people aboard the two aircraft. The National Transportation Safety Board said a preliminary report will be issued in 30 days. |
